      Hi Maria, Good question and thanks for writing. In II Corinthians 5:1-8 Paul says 'to be absent from the body is to be present with the Lord'. How is that? A person's spirit and soul, which are eternally linked - are what is in heaven. Our bodies are here on earth. That means everyone in heaven is waiting for the 'redemption of the body', as Paul said in Romans 8:19-23. We look just like we do here on earth, minus the things earth and gravity and the world did to our bodies - everyone is normal weight, looks maybe 30-35 years old, children grow up to adulthood, etc...
      The Jewish belief concerning Rosh ha Shanah, the Feast of Trumpets, is that at the Last Trump, which was a specific trumpet used in this festival, would reunite a person's spirit/soul with their body - which will be transformed from being made of earthly material into heavenly material and thus eternal - and will look like our spirit and soul.
      So the term 'the dead in Christ will rise first' from I Corinthians 15:39-55 is about the corruptible putting on incorruption - our dead bodies from earth bring transformed into glorified bodies. Think of Jesus and His resurrection as He is called 'the Firstborn from the dead'. He died with an earth-body, but by resurrection power the molecules were changed so that His glorified body is made of heavenly material - same with us.
      The mystery that isn't explained is how that happens. Does a person (spirit/soul) come down in a flash to the cemetery to zoom into that old earth body and then instantly see it transformed into glorified and therefore comes out of the grave in a blink of an eye?
      And what of those lost at sea, or those whose bodies have already been turned to dust - how is that done? We don't know, it isn't explained, other than it says people in heaven will have glorified bodies.
      I hope that helps...so at some point the people in heaven will either be reunited with their body which will then be changed...and those with bodies already dust will somehow be rebuilt...blessings, John

      Hi Nicole, thanks again for writing, and great question. Let me set the context and provide background, which helps immensely.
      In the days before the cross there were 2 compartments in the earth: Hell and Paradise. Paradise also goes by 'Abraham's bosom' and 'Captivity' in Jewish culture of the day. Both are/were holding places until judgement/payment for sin came.
      Both hell and paradise can be seen in Jesus' sharing the plight of 2 men in Luke 16: 19-31, where a rich evil man died and went to hell, while the beggar named Lazarus who was laid at the rich man's gate daily, also died and went to Paradise.
      From what I've heard from a rabbi and read in rabbinic commentary, they believed paradise to be park-like in nature, accommodating all the righteous dead of what we would call the Old Testament.
      Jesus later descended into 'the lower parts of the earth' (Ephesians 4: 8-9) and then carried 'captivity captive', meaning He emptied Paradise/Captivity/Abraham's bosom and carried them to heaven upon His resurrection. Hebrews 9: 23-24 says He then presented Himself to the Father as the final sacrifice.
      This is why in II Corinthians 12 Paul says he was 'caught up to Paradise' - not down, but up, because Paradise was carried to heaven with Jesus after His resurrection -
      Before she knew who he was, in v9 she said Saul had closed down those 'who have familiar spirits'. The term familiar spirit defines those who have demons that are familiar to them. We see this today when a family had generational demonic issues - maybe addictions or maybe disease that goes from one generation to another, for instance.
      Demons cannot read our minds, they are individuals like we are. But they can and do hang around a family if allowed and get to know them, thus labeled 'familiar spirit'.
      The prophet Samuel had died and gone to Paradise, the holding place in the earth, the place of the righteous dead. The witch at Endor, who was used to talking to demons was shocked and afraid when she brought up the real man, Samuel, to talk to King Saul.
      The witch sees the real spirit world and is scared by it - The gods or 'elohim' in use here is the plural of 'gods' - usually refers to demons. Though in Genesis 1: 26 it says "God (Elohim) said, Let us make man in our image, after our likeness."
      But she saw demons coming up and out to the earth.
      Consider this because you may not have thought this through. When Satan tempted Adam and Eve, he was the lone 'demon' on the earth. But when they and then their offspring grew up and followed Satan rather than the Lord (Cain's family tree for instance) - more demons were released into the earth.
      According to Jesus' encounter with the demon, Legion, in Mark 5: 10 Legion begs Jesus not to send them from that country - they like and get to know geographical areas. We see this in Daniel with the Prince of Persia and Prince of Greece, demonic leaders over those nations.
      The US for example was Christian at one point, but as people from other parts of the world with false religions moved to the US, they brought the demons with them - the familiar spirits, who carved out their own territory so to speak.
      Satan and his cohorts are still bound to chains of darkness - the chains being the darkness they are forever doomed to be in - but it was given to Satan to have authority in the earth. So as a person gives in to the demonic, it is the legal license those demons need to influence that person's life - or that family, etc.
      In the case of the witch at Endor, she saw the gods, demons, coming up out of the darkness of hell, and then she also was allowed by the Lord to see Samuel, who talked with Saul and told him of his soon coming death.
      The grace of the Lord is that Samuel told him by that time tomorrow he and his sons 'will be with me', meaning though he had erred so grievously as King, he still knew the Lord and ended up in Paradise...
      Hope that helps...John

      Hi Christina - you asked about pleading the blood. I have a video on that- that phrase started back in the 1800's as part of a sermon of Charles Spurgeon, an English pastor and quite an amazing man, his writings are still very popular today. In some sermons he used the expression 'plead the blood' in the context of something like 'When you come before the judge O sinner, what will you plead? What plea shall you enter before the Judge? I say, plead the blood..."
      The in the 1960's and 1970's during the charismatic renewal that phrase got lifted out of context by some charismatic teachers and faith healers to mean it as a some sort of spiritual weapon against Satan.
      It is not scriptural, for as I point out in the video, the only way the blood of Jesus is used and referred to in scripture is with awe and holiness related to Jesus pouring out His blood on the cross for our sins. To think that we can somehow appropriate His blood for use against the devil reveals an ignorance in the person about what the blood of Jesus actually did.
      It wasn't used against the devil, but rather to purchase our salvation. And Jesus is the only one who had the right to appropriate His blood for the purpose - His torturous death and spilled blood bought our salvation.
      From the gospels when the disciples were sent out using the name of Jesus to cast out demons and heal people through Acts, we see only the name of Jesus used against the devil and for casting out demons. The apostles would be horrified that we today could somehow think we could appropriate His blood (lower its use to) battle a demon.
      Just throw the demons out in Jesus' name.
      My experience has been people who rely on the formulas that aren't even scriptural and therefore aren't things which God becomes involved with, demonstrate a lack of faith in the Name...my experience has been the name is all that is needed against a demon...
      Hope that helps...John

      Hi Cindy, thanks for writing - and you've been taught incorrectly if you think the dead 'sleep'. Unfortunately some pastors and therefore teachings fail to understand King James English of the 1600's and the translation of 'sleep' as used in the 1st century (and the context that Jesus and Paul used the term), and assume it means some sort of unconsciousness. Wrong.
      Paul stated in II Corinthians 5: 1-13 'to be absent from the body is to be present with the Lord', among other verses.
      Then you have to deal with the book of Revelation, which includes some future events, and some current with John's day. Among those are chapter 4 him being caught up to heaven and seeing the Father on His throne, with 24 elders around the throne. Then in chapter 6 you have a lot of people martyred in John's day before the throne asking the Father how long it will be until He bring vengeance on the earth.
      Then you have to deal with things like Moses and Elijah appearing to Jesus on the Mount of Transfiguration, and of course the proper understanding of Hebrews 12:1 which states the 'heroes of the faith' of the previous chapter, are now in heaven witnessing life on earth.
      Throw in historical accounts and contemporary of people having death and near death experiences, from all nations, from all cultures, yet all talk of going to heaven and seeing Jesus, etc....
      And you have events of today that agree with scripture. And then there are people like me, eye-witnesses, who have been there and can tell you as well. The Word is the key, and any experience of heaven subsequent and subject to the Word - but it is all in agreement.
      'Sleep' in the first century was used to indicate 'a temporary condition', as in Mark 5 with Jairus' daughter.
      'Sleep' is also used to describe the earth-body, not the spirit and soul of a person, but the body which sleeps. And that may be an additional point of confusion for you, or for whoever taught you such error. The body sleeps, a temporary condition. But as Paul stated and as was believed by the disciples who wrote the NT, the spirit and soul go to heaven when the body stops functioning (for a believer).
      Throw in Jesus' illustration of Luke 16: 19-31 of the 2 men who died and went to their respective places upon death, hell for the one and Abraham's bosom, also called Paradise or Captivity back in that day, and you see people are very much alive and well and in their respective places upon death.
      (Paradise/Abraham's bosom/Captivity was taken to heaven at Jesus' resurrection, and so Paul stated in II Corinthians 12: 1-4 that he was 'caught up to Paradise' - ie heaven.
      I do hope this helps - Jesus made it clear in Luke 16: 19-31, Paul stated the same, John saw the same in heaven - and 2000 years of Christianity are consistent with all this.
      Just for historical fact here - John Calvin in 1534 in a work written in Latin was the first 'modern' person to teach the soul 'slept' upon death. The term 'soul sleep' came from his error, which as you can see above, contradicts Jesus, but so does so much of Calvin's teachings, lol.
      Hope that helps - if you want further discussion you can email me at cwowi@aol.com and I'm happy to answer any questions - blessings! John
